I got an offer today from Living Social (like Groupon) for a 16 piece set of watch repair tools for just $9, with free shipping! There are several tools in the kit that would be suitable for phonograph and reproducer repair. Kit contents follow:

•1 Watchband Link Pin Remover
•1 Watchband Holder
•1 Spring Bar Remover
•3 Pin Punches
•1 Metal and Plastic Hammer
•1 Case Knife
•3 Slotted Screwdrivers
•2 Phillips Screwdrivers
•1 Case Wrench
•1 Pair of Long-Nose Pliers with Side Cutters
•1 Pair of Stainless Steel Tweezers
